Slot Volatility Explained

Slot volatility is an important aspect that can impact your chances of winning. Machines that have low volatility pay out smaller amounts more frequently while those with high volatility have more risk, but offer higher payouts.

This study uses longitudinal panel regressions to analyze the behavior of 4,281 regular online slot players across two operators. The results show that the daily session duration, financial loss, and decreased deposits increase as volatility increases in comparison to the average.

Low-medium volatility

Low-volatility slots provide frequent, smaller payouts and are great for players with a small budget. They are fast-paced, thrilling, and don't offer big wins like high-volatility slot machines. Additionally they are usually safer and can extend the bankroll of a player for longer gambling sessions. These slots are also popular among beginners who prefer a safer gambling experience.

The medium-volatility category falls between low- and high-volatility slot machines. These games have moderately frequent wins, with modest payouts, but also offer larger payouts when the opportunity arises. This makes them ideal for players who want to cash in big.

There are several easy ways to determine the level of volatility of the machine. You should first look over the paytable to see what symbols are paid out. If, for instance 4 of a sort symbols pay low amounts while 5 of a type will pay out more (between 10x and 15x) The game is likely to be a high volatility slot. You can also play the slot in the demo mode to see what you can take home.

The frequency of hits is another method to measure the volatility of a slot machine. This metric measures how often the slot gives prizes but does not take the value of the prizes into account. The machines that have high volatility are typically associated with a lower winning frequency than games with low volatility. They may also require more than one spin before a winning combination is reached.

Medium variance

Slots with moderate variance are great for players looking to balance regular, modest wins with the possibility of bigger payouts. They typically have higher odds of winning than low volatility machines, but they also have lower payback rates. Some of the most popular examples of medium variance slots include Cleopatra, Guns 'N Roses, and 9 Masks of Fire.

In contrast to RTP, which has little to relate to actual payout frequency the variance is a general indicator of how frequently you're likely to win and the size of the wins. It's important to keep it in mind that variance is just one of the many variables that affect the frequency you win.

High variance slots are more likely to experience long periods of dry spells in which they do not win or trigger bonuses. They can be enjoyable but only if you're prepared and can afford to take the risk. If you are lucky, they could pay large sums.

Slots with low volatility on the other hand are more likely to have a higher hit frequency and offer smaller but more frequent payouts. They are a safer bet and are an excellent option for players who are not yet ready to take the plunge with high-risk slots.
